To truly maximize your visit, consider arriving at the park gates before opening hours to get a head start on popular attractions. Many parks offer early entry perks for guests staying at partner hotels, which means you can enjoy shorter lines and a more relaxed pace. Don’t forget to download the official park app, as it can provide live updates on wait times, show schedules, and special seasonal events you might otherwise miss. For an even smoother adventure, pack essentials like sunscreen, refillable water bottles, and comfortable shoes so you can focus on making incredible memories.

Universal Studios: A Blockbuster Wonderland
Universal Studios locations worldwide — Florida, Hollywood, Japan, Singapore — are dreamlands for film lovers. Here you’ll find thrilling attractions inspired by Harry Potter, Jurassic Park, Minions, and more, combining state-of-the-art technology with memorable storytelling.
Highlights to experience:
The Wizarding World of Harry Potter
Jurassic World VelociCoaster
Transformers: The Ride 3D
Average ticket price: $130–$180
Best time to visit: January–March or September–November

Disneyland: The Ultimate
Family Movie Paradise
Disneyland is the heart of family magic, with locations from California to Paris. Whether you want to soar with Peter Pan or explore Star Wars: Galaxy’s Edge, the parks are full of fairy-tale memories.
Average ticket price: $110–$180
Best time to visit: mid-January to early March, or mid-September to mid-November

Warner Bros. Movie World: Lights, Camera, Action in Australia
Located on Australia’s Gold Coast, Warner Bros. Movie World features superheroes, cartoons, and classic movie adventures. From Batman’s Gotham City to Scooby-Doo’s haunted rides, the park delivers both thrills and nostalgia.
Average ticket price: AUD 100–130
Best time to visit: March–May or September–November

Other Must-See Movie-Themed Parks
Universal Studios Japan: visit Super Nintendo World
Disneyland Paris: experience Ratatouille: The Adventure
Motiongate Dubai: explore The Hunger Games and Shrek
Parque Warner Madrid: discover DC Comics worlds
Warner Bros. World Abu Dhabi: huge indoor attractions perfect year-round
